Our OEM Client based in Gaydon is searching for a Business Analyst – CEX Unity Programme on an Inside IR35 contract.

The Opportunity

Support the successful integration of four CEX teams into a unified operating model by delivering robust process mapping to clarify responsibilities and new ways of working and support the effective delivery of work in the new org.

Key Responsibilities

  • Lead end-to-end process mapping across CEX functions and adjacent teams (e.g., Regions/Markets, other Commercial and Enterprise teams).
  • Collaborate with CEX Unity Project leads to build a process inventory and define and document current and future state processes in AIRS (the company’s business process management tool).
  • Engage with stakeholders across regions, brands, and functions to gather insights and validate process designs.
  • Identify duplication, inefficiencies, and improvement opportunities.
  • Clarify responsibilities and accountabilities for tasks, activities, signoffs and decisions within each process.
  • Identify and document hand-offs and interactions between teams across processes.
  • Support the development of RACI documents, operating model artefacts and change impact assessments.
  • Contribute to the detailed organisation design and transition planning for CEX Unity.
  • Work closely with the Programme Manager, Project Managers, Organisation Design, People Partners, Comms and Change Managers to ensure timely and effective delivery.

Skills And Experience Required

  • Proven experience in business analysis and process mapping (e.g., Visio, Lucidchart).
  • Workshop facilitation.
  • Strong stakeholder engagement skills, with the ability to navigate complex matrix environments.
  • Delivery-focused mindset with experience in transformation programmes.
  • Comfortable working in ambiguous and evolving environments.
  • Experience in automotive, digital, or customer experience domains is a plus.

Desirable Attributes

  • Collaborative and proactive.
  • Able to work independently and manage multiple priorities.
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ills.
  • Familiarity with organisation design and change management principles.
